Puffy Legs: When To See A Doctor And What To Expect?

Posted April 06, 2023

Leg puffiness, or swollen leg, can be caused by inflammation or fluid buildup in the leg. In most cases, it is a temporary condition that typically resolves within a few days.

However, when leg swelling persists, it is crucial to seek immediate medical attention. This is because it can indicate an underlying health condition, such as kidney failure, heart disease, blood clots, or liver cirrhosis, which may require urgent treatment.
